How much does it cost to rent a home in South Atlanta?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| South Atlanta 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,926 | $995 | $5,500 |
South Atlanta 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,324 | $1,070 | $6,700 |
| South Atlanta 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,168 | $651 | $8,000 |
| South Atlanta 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,705 | $1,895 | $9,900 |
| South Atlanta 6 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$4,300 | $2,800 | $5,900 |

Frequently Asked Questions about South Atlanta
What type of rentals are currently available in South Atlanta?
There are currently 774 Apartments for Rent in South Atlanta, GA with pricing that ranges from $200 to $13,886. There are also 731 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in South Atlanta ranging from $400 to $9,900.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in South Atlanta?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in South Atlanta ranges from $400 to $9,900 with an average monthly rent of $2,322.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in South Atlanta?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in South Atlanta range from $889 to $6,784,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,070 to $6,700.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$651 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$1,300.
